White Nylon Sheet is a durable engineering plastic sheet made from polyamide nylon material. It provides good mechanical strength, wear resistance, impact toughness and reliable machining performance. With its clean white appearance and balanced material properties, this nylon sheet is widely used for wear pads, guide plates, sliding blocks, machine liners, support plates and custom CNC machined nylon parts.
Nylon sheet is often selected when a plastic part needs strength, toughness and abrasion resistance. Compared with many general-purpose plastic sheets, the material offers better load-bearing performance and longer service life in suitable mechanical applications. It is lighter than metal, easy to machine and useful for equipment manufacturers, maintenance teams and industrial plastic parts suppliers.
The sheet performs well in many wear and friction applications. It can be used as guide plates, sliding pads, wear strips and protective parts where repeated movement or contact may damage metal surfaces. The material helps reduce wear, improve sliding performance and extend equipment service life.
Nylon sheet has good toughness, rigidity and impact resistance. It can handle moderate loads and mechanical stress in industrial environments. It is suitable for support plates, spacers, brackets, machine pads and replacement plastic parts that need stable performance.
This material is easy to cut, drill, mill, plane and CNC machine. It can be processed into precise parts according to drawings or samples. For projects that require finished plastic components, it can be combined with our custom plastic machining service to produce guide blocks, liners, plates, spacers and special-shaped nylon components.
Nylon provides useful sliding performance in many mechanical structures. The sheet can reduce friction and noise in suitable applications, especially when used as a sliding surface, guide plate or wear-resistant plastic pad.

When selecting nylon sheet, consider the required thickness, part size, load, friction condition, moisture exposure and machining tolerance. For sliding parts, the surface finish and contact pressure are important. For structural parts, thickness and support area should be checked. For precision components, CNC machining is recommended.
